Git-Url: http://git.frugalware.org/gitweb/gitweb.cgi?p=frugalware-current.git;a=commitdiff;h=c029734c0b40a7b70547f79a514fcfd437e7bd19
commit c029734c0b40a7b70547f79a514fcfd437e7bd19 Author: Miklos Vajna <vmik...@frugalware.org> Date: Mon Jun 21 00:47:56 2010 +0200 cdrtools-3.00-1-i686 - version bump diff --git a/source/apps/cdrtools/FrugalBuild b/source/apps/cdrtools/FrugalBuild index c280db1..51e2f20 100644 --- a/source/apps/cdrtools/FrugalBuild +++ b/source/apps/cdrtools/FrugalBuild @@ -2,7 +2,7 @@ # Maintainer: Miklos Vajna <vmik...@frugalware.org> pkgname=cdrtools -pkgver=2.01.01a60 +pkgver=3.00 pkgrel=1 pkgdesc="Tools for recording CDs" url="http://cdrecord.berlios.de/" @@ -10,17 +10,13 @@ depends=('glibc') groups=('apps') archs=('i686' 'x86_64' 'ppc') # we need a devel snapshot to work with recent kernels -up2date="Flasttarbz2 ftp://ftp.berlios.de/pub/cdrecord|sed 's/2.01/2.01.01a60/'" -source=(ftp://ftp.berlios.de/pub/cdrecord/alpha/$pkgname-$pkgver.tar.bz2 \ - cdrtools-2.01-scsi-remote-CAN-2004-0806.patch) -sha1sums=('2e613f726218d2bdc707ce2240721cd2c9dddcf0' \ - '0388616bf453e46fa3186c93cc17f881508aa562') +up2date="Flasttarbz2 ftp://ftp.berlios.de/pub/cdrecord" +source=(ftp://ftp.berlios.de/pub/cdrecord/$pkgname-$pkgver.tar.bz2) +sha1sums=('6464844d6b936d4f43ee98a04d637cd91131de4e') build() { Fcd $pkgname-${pkgver%a*} - # Fixup for CAN-2004-0806 bug - Fpatch cdrtools-2.01-scsi-remote-CAN-2004-0806.patch make INS_BASE=/usr DEFINSUSR=root DEFINSGRP=root \ COPTX="${CFLAGS}" CPPOPTX="${CFLAGS}" || return 1 diff --git a/source/apps/cdrtools/cdrtools-2.01-scsi-remote-CAN-2004-0806.patch b/source/apps/cdrtools/cdrtools-2.01-scsi-remote-CAN-2004-0806.patch deleted file mode 100644 index 556c512..0000000 --- a/source/apps/cdrtools/cdrtools-2.01-scsi-remote-CAN-2004-0806.patch +++ /dev/null @@ -1,26 +0,0 @@ ---- cdrecord-2.01/librscg/scsi-remote.c.org 2004-08-30 16:09:33.000000000 -0600 -+++ cdrecord-2.01/librscg/scsi-remote.c 2004-08-30 16:11:06.000000000 -0600 -@@ -1071,9 +1071,9 @@ - /* - * Become 'locuser' to tell the rsh program the local user id. - */ -- if (getuid() != pw->pw_uid && -- setuid(pw->pw_uid) == -1) { -- errmsg("setuid(%lld) failed.\n", -+ if ((pw->pw_uid) != geteuid() && -+ seteuid(pw->pw_uid) == -1) { -+ errmsg("seteuid(%lld) failed.\n", - (Llong)pw->pw_uid); - _exit(EX_BAD); - /* NOTREACHED */ ---- cdrtools-2.01/rscsi/rscsi.dfl.org 2005-05-07 20:19:15.930567520 +0200 -+++ cdrtools-2.01/rscsi/rscsi.dfl 2005-05-07 20:19:21.072785784 +0200 -@@ -11,6 +11,8 @@ - # The file where debug info should go to. - # If you don't like debugging (e.g. for speed) comment out - # the this line. -+# Security note: Set this to a safe place to write output, such as your home -+# directory - # - #DEBUG=/tmp/RSCSI - _______________________________________________ Frugalware-git mailing list Frugalware-git@frugalware.org http://frugalware.org/mailman/listinfo/frugalware-git